Transaction 66de304083700225987782c6ff98f4ca6c675a3257021e39a361a7fa0635c4b2

1 Input
2 Outputs
  • 66de304083700225987782c6ff98f4ca6c675a3257021e39a361a7fa0635c4b2:0
  • value  70900000
    address  1HDVBfPKkpvH6DM6zNCdBMimxY6nK4ZWMh
  • 66de304083700225987782c6ff98f4ca6c675a3257021e39a361a7fa0635c4b2:1
  • value  42090000
    address  1GUkazUBpXWdSJ9HbgTapAH7uybpi3Cs6K